Major Postseason Implications as Clayton State Readies for Trip to Georgia Southwestern

MORROW, Ga. – Clayton State (9-17, 6-14 PBC) men's basketball finds itself right in the mix for the final spot in the 2019 Peach Belt Conference Tournament as they head to Georgia Southwestern (4-22, 2-18 PBC) on Wednesday, February 27. Game time is set for approximately 7:30 p.m. in Americus, Georgia following the women's contest.
 
Entering play they sit in a ninth place tie with North Georgia (6-14) and are just a game back of rival Columbus State (7-13) for the final spot in the field. Outside of needing UNG to drop one of their two remaining games against either Lander (10-10) at home tomorrow or GSW on the road on Saturday, March 2, the Lakers control their own destiny.
 
With a Nighthawks loss, should they win out, that will propel them past the rival Cougars by virtue of a season sweep. The latter would come from a win in the final regular season game been the clubs this coming Saturday.

The Lakers trail the all-time series 21-19 dating back to the first meeting on January 26, 1991 when both schools were members of the National Association of Intercollegiate Athletics (NAIA) and the Georgia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(GIAC).
 
The Hurricanes won 12 of the first 13 meetings through February 19, 1996 but since then Clayton State has gone 15-9 in the series. With a buzzer beating 63-61 victory on February 21, 2018 and a 98-75 final on January 30, 2019, both at The Loch, they have extended to a seven-game winning streak marking their longest in series history.
